It is said that when St Peter was sentenced to death, he asked that his cross be upside down, because he felt unworthy of being crucified in the same manner as Jesus. Also known as the Petrine Cross, that the Pope is the successor of Peter as Bishop of Rome.
I used the seagull because of its deep spiritual meaning and is viewed oftentimes as a spirit guide.
My body of work ranges from photographic digital art to the more traditional use of a camera photographing scenes of landscapes and everyday life. My photography has its roots going back to my experiences with infrared film. It was there that I saw how an image could be manipulated to something much more different than what was first seen. I still compose some photos from the infrared spectrum only now I use a camera converted to IR. When digital came along it was an easy move to software and all the possibilities that were and are now possible with their use.
